Once again, we have a nicely built car that has an unconventional
engine under the hood to offer. Lift that heavy, steel hood and a
LS2 V8 pulled from a 2005 GTO greets you. With the popularity of
the LS swaps now days, maybe we shouldn't be surprised to find an
LS tucked in the engine bay of this curvy, classic Chevy. Every
angle of the exterior of this car is pleasing to the eye. Thanks in
part to a restoration that was completed a number of years ago. The
body has been finished in a Blue Metallic that is very close in
color to the original Windsor Blue (Code 428) that this car left
the factory in. Windsor Blue was a solid color, but the metallic
Blue hue that the car currently wears really accentuates this cars
curves. All the chrome trim on the exterior of the car is in great
condition including the bumpers. Inside, the simple yet attractive
interior looks great. Open the door and you see a very clean
interior featuring a pair of re-trimmed bench seats, simple metal
dashboard, and chrome speaker grille. A vintage look Classic
Industries gauge sits in plain view of the driver and houses a
speedometer, tachometer, voltmeter, temperature gauge, and fuel
gauge. More modern creature comforts include a neatly installed
Vintage Air air conditioning unit, cruise control, and modern
stereo and speakers. The heart of this sleek car is a LS2 pulled
from a '05 GTO. The front end is a Mustang II front end with power
steering to make it even easier to cruise in this antique car.
Power Brakes have also been installed to make stopping easier,
which is now more important since the engine has quite a bit more
power than the original unit. Thanks to the extra power produced by
the LS V8, this car is capable of surprising other V8 sports cars
at the traffic lights. Our client mentioned that he recently took a
lengthy road trip in this car and it performed great! This is a go
anywhere car with power steering, power brakes, air conditioning,
and cruise control.....not to mention an LS under the hood. The
